境外VPS访问外网安全指南
卡尔云官网
www.kaeryun.com
在互联网时代,很多人会选择使用虚拟专用服务器(VPS)来托管自己的网站或应用,以便拥有更高的控制权和更灵活的配置,而选择一个位于境外的VPS服务提供商,可以让你的网站可以更快地访问,尤其是在跨国运营的场景下,当你需要访问外网时,可能会遇到一些安全问题,本文将为你详细讲解如何安全地使用境外VPS访问外网。
VPS访问外网的基本配置
1 确保域名解析到VPS
你需要确保你的域名已经成功解析到VPS服务器,这可以通过以下步骤实现:
- 打开浏览器,访问你的域名。
- 如果域名无法访问,检查域名注册是否正确。
- 检查VPS的域名解析设置是否正确,确保DNS记录指向正确的IP地址。
2 设置SSH访问
大多数VPS提供商都会提供SSH访问权限,这样你可以通过终端来连接VPS并访问外网。
- 打开终端(如Linux系统),输入
ssh -i ~/.ssh/id_rsa
,然后输入VPS的公钥。 - 或者,使用提供的访问链接进行连接。
3 安装SSL证书
为了确保访问外网的安全性,建议你安装SSL证书,这样可以提供端到端的加密通信,防止中间人攻击。
- 下载并安装SSL证书(如Let's Encrypt提供的免费证书)。
- 修改VPS的配置文件,启用SSL。
- 重新加载证书,完成安装。
访问外网的安全防护
1 设置VPN
VPN是一种常用的安全工具,可以将你的设备连接到一个安全的网络中,从而保护外网访问的安全性。
- 下载并安装VPN软件(如ExpressVPN或iproton)。
- 连接到VPN服务商提供的服务器。
- 确保VPN连接只允许访问外网资源。
2 配置防火墙规则
防火墙是保护网络免受未经授权访问的重要工具,你需要根据你的需求配置防火墙规则,确保只有合法的访问请求才能通过。
- 打开防火墙管理界面。
- 添加新的端口规则,允许来自外网的连接。
- 确保这些端口规则仅限于你配置的VPS。
3 使用访问控制列表(ACL)
ACL是一种常见的安全机制,允许你控制哪些用户或组可以访问哪些资源。
- 在VPS的管理控制面板中,添加ACL。
- 将需要访问外网的用户或组添加到允许访问的列表中。
- 禁止未授权的用户或组访问外网资源。
4 实施身份验证
身份验证是确保只有授权用户才能访问外网的重要手段。
- 使用双向SSO(Single Sign-On)认证,允许用户通过一次登录访问多个资源。
- 配置身份验证规则,确保只有经过验证的用户才能访问外网。
定期检查和监控
1 定期备份数据
外网访问可能带来数据泄露的风险,定期备份数据可以防止数据丢失。
- 使用云存储服务(如Google Drive或Dropbox)定期备份重要数据。
- 在VPS上配置自动备份功能,确保数据在任何时候都可以恢复。
2 定期更换密码
密码是访问外网的第一道防线,定期更换密码可以防止密码泄露带来的安全风险。
- 每次登录VPS时,及时更换密码。
- 避免使用弱密码,如重复的字符或简单的一次密码。
3 关注政策变化
随着网络安全威胁的不断变化,你可能需要定期更新你的安全措施。
- 关注国家网络安全的相关政策,了解最新的安全法规。
- 及时更新VPS的软件和系统,修复已知的安全漏洞。
安全地使用境外VPS访问外网,需要从配置到防护的全面考虑,通过合理的配置和严格的防护措施,你可以最大限度地减少安全风险,确保数据和资产的安全,希望本文能为你提供有价值的参考,帮助你在境外VPS环境中安全访问外网。
卡尔云官网
www.kaeryun.com